Madinat Zayed Hospital departments and services
SEHA describes Al Dhafra Hospitals as providing inpatient and outpatient care across many specialties, with key services including internal medicine, cardiology, endocrinology, diabetes, mental health, nutrition, pediatrics, obstetrics, gynecology, general surgery, anesthesia, pharmacy, laboratory and diagnostic radiology.
| Care group | Services to ask for | Useful for |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ency and acute care | Emergency department, acute care, critical assessment, stabilisation and transfer if required. | Serious symptoms, injuries, sudden severe illness and urgent assessment. |
| Heart and medicine | Cardiology, internal medicine, endocrinology, diabetes care and general medicine. | Chest pain, BP, diabetes, thyroid, chronic disease and medical follow-up. |
| Women and children | Obstetrics, gynecology, pediatrics and neonatology-related care where available. | Pregnancy, delivery route, child fever, child checkups and newborn concerns. |
| Surgery and anesthesia | General surgery, anesthesia, pre-op assessment and inpatient care. | Abdominal surgery, wound care, procedures and emergency surgical review. |
| Diagnostics | Laboratory, pharmacy and diagnostic radiology. | Blood tests, imaging, reports, medicines and specialist decisions. |
| Mental health | Psychiatry / psychology route through SEHA and SAKINA network. | Anxiety, depression, severe mental health concerns and specialist referral. |
| Kidney care | SEHA Kidney Care inside Madinat Zayed Hospital for inpatient dialysis support. | Hospitalised patients needing haemodialysis or haemodiafiltration. |

SEHA Kidney Care at Madinat Zayed Hospital
SEHA Kidney Care lists a Madinat Zayed unit located within Madinat Zayed Hospital. It provides specialised in-patient haemodialysis and haemodiafiltration for hospitalised patients needing critical renal support.
| Kidney care detail | Public information | Patient action |
|---|---|---|
| Unit | SEHA Kidney Care – Madinat Zayed | Ask whether the patient needs inpatient dialysis or outpatient nephrology route. |
| Location | Located within Madinat Zayed Hospital | Use the hospital map and ask reception for kidney care unit direction. |
| Services | In-patient haemodialysis and haemodiafiltration | Bring nephrology history, dialysis records, medicines and latest lab results. |
| Phone | 80050 and 02 711 7407 listed for SEHA Kidney Care Madinat Zayed | Call before travelling for timing, referral and patient preparation. |
| Hours shown | Monday–Saturday, 6:00 AM–11:00 PM | Confirm current timing before visit because dialysis scheduling is controlled. |
Mental health and SAKINA support route
SAKINA is SEHA’s integrated mental health network. Public SAKINA facility listings include Madinat Zayed Hospital with 24-hour work hours and a separate SAKINA patient support number.
Use SAKINA / SEHA route for psychiatry, psychology or mental health support.
SAKINA facility pages list patient support number 800968.
If there is immediate risk to life or safety, use emergency services first.

Official quality metrics users may want to know
SEHA publishes quality and waiting-time indicators. These are not a personal guarantee for your visit, but they help users understand the facility’s official reporting context.
| Metric shown in official quality page | Madinat Zayed Hospital value shown | Plain-English meaning |
|---|---|---|
| Hospital wait time from registration to seeing a doctor | 93.97% within the target shown | Most reported cases met the stated wait-time target. |
| First available new consultant/specialist hospital appointment | 99.74% within 10 working days | Reported access for new specialist appointments was strong in the shown period. |
| Emergency/urgent care door-to-doctor time | 98.34% within 60 minutes | Reported emergency/urgent care doctor access met the target for most patients. |
| 24-hour re-attendance after ED/urgent care discharge | 0.97% | Lower is better; this tracks returns for the same complaint. |
| Left without being seen by emergency doctor | 1.17% | Lower is better; this tracks patients leaving before assessment. |
Quality metrics are system-level indicators, not a promise for one visit. Emergency severity, clinic load, doctor availability, referrals and tests can still affect your actual waiting time.
